What is Veracyte?
Founded in 2006 and headquartered in San Francisco, California, Veracyte is a pioneer in molecular cytology. The company develops advanced molecular tests designed to enhance the diagnostic accuracy of cytology samples. Veracyte's innovative solutions aim to improve patient outcomes by increasing the utility of minimally invasive procedures, offering a less invasive alternative to surgical biopsies. Their focus on precision diagnostics positions them at the forefront of personalized medicine.

Series B (2010): $28M led by Domain Associates, TPG Biotech, KPCB Holdings, and Versant Ventures
Series C (2013): $28M supported by KPCB Holdings, Versant Ventures, Domain Associates, GE Ventures, and TPG Biotech
Stock Issuance/Offering (2013): $58M featuring Undisclosed
Share Placement (2015): $40M backed by Camber Capital, venBio, Deerfield, Longwood Capital Partners, and Broadfin Capital
Debt (2016): $45M with participation from Visium Healthcare Partners
Stock Issuance/Offering (2016): $31.9M led by Undisclosed
Stock Issuance/Offering (2018): $55.1M supported by Undisclosed
Stock Issuance/Offering (2019): $137.9M featuring Undisclosed
Stock Issuance/Offering (2020): $194M backed by Undisclosed
